Which balance or sensory problem is mentioned among older adult concerns?

Explanation:
Vertigo directly reflects a disruption in the vestibular system that governs balance and spatial orientation. In older adults, vertigo is often due to inner-ear issues like Benign Paroxysmal Positional Vertigo or other vestibular degenerations, leading to dizziness and near-falls or actual falls. This makes it a clear balance or sensory concern, which is a common safety focus in geriatric care. Memory loss is a cognitive issue, not primarily about balance or sensory input. Hypertension is a cardiovascular condition related to blood pressure, and diabetes is a metabolic disease; while each can affect overall health, they don’t constitute a balance or sensory complaint.
